Prayer After School Shooting

Matthew 5:4

Blessed are those who are sad, for they will find comfort.

— Matthew 5:4

Heavenly Father, in the wake of unimaginable sorrow, we come before You with heavy hearts. We grieve for those lost, for families shattered, and for a community in pain. Lord, we ask for Your comfort to envelop each soul affected by this tragedy. May Your peace, which surpasses all understanding, guard their hearts and minds in Christ Jesus. We pray for healing—physically, emotionally, and spiritually. Wrap Your arms around the grieving, and help them find solace in You. Let Your love shine through the darkness, guiding us to be a light for one another. Teach us to cherish life and to stand against violence. Help us to create a world where love prevails and where compassion rules. As we mourn, remind us of the hope we have in You, for those who mourn shall be comforted. Amen.

In times of heartbreak and loss, we are reminded of the profound promise that God offers to those who mourn. The pain experienced after a tragedy like a school shooting can feel insurmountable, yet it is in this very sorrow that we can find divine comfort. Jesus assures us that those who weep will be consoled, and this is a call for us to lean into our faith during our darkest moments. In moments of grief, we are encouraged to turn to God, who is close to the brokenhearted and saves those who are crushed in spirit. The community's response to such tragedies should reflect Christ’s love and compassion, urging us to support one another in times of need. Our faith teaches us that even amidst despair, there is hope and healing in God’s presence. Let us be instruments of peace, spreading love and understanding, and working towards a future filled with hope and safety for all our children.
